I applied through an employee referral. I interviewed at NVIDIA (Santa Clara, CA) in Jun 2014
Interview
Process is thorough and usually takes more than a few interviews to complete. Apart from the technical interview, you are also judged on the basis of your interpersonal skills to ensure that you gel in the team.
Interview questions [1]
Question 1
1. Pass by value/ pass by reference. Write a function to swap 2 variables - ll u use pass by value or reference ?
2. Do the same to swap 2 objects (how does it change)
2. Detect 11010 sequence with moore and mealy state machines.
3. Use of const ? What ll happen if you declare above 2 objects as const.
4. Explain NB assignment and blocking assignment. About event regions.
5. Fibonacci…
I applied online. The process took 1+ week. I interviewed at NVIDIA (Pune) in Aug 2016
Interview
- Phone screen with HR
- Phone screen with Hiring Manager
if these above 2 steps go well, you would be asked to appear for in person day long interviews -
- In person tech round, design, architecture
- In person people manager discussion round, case studies, how did you handle some challenging situations
- In person project management, product design round
- In person team management, performance management, process knowledge round
- In person technical detailed discussion round, be ready to describe your current product and answer all the design decisions and logic behind those, can dig deeper
- In person HR round
Interview questions [1]
Question 1
current product architecture
how would convince the wider senior forum about a business decision that they have already made up their mind on and change the direction with new cost and project roadmap
I applied online. The process took 6 months. I interviewed at NVIDIA (Hong Kong) in Nov 2013
Interview
there were so many rounds of interview
HR phone interview to confirm I am qualified
hiring team interview to see my language and knowledge
user interview to see if I can work with the users
hiring manager interview to finalise
Interview questions [1]
Question 1
to verify my technical knowledge
to know about my past working experience